Transitioning Figma Designs to WordPress: Your Elementor Pro Process
Moving your beautifully crafted Figma designs to a fully functional WordPress site with Elementor Pro is surprisingly straightforward, but requires a strategic approach. Begin by meticulously preparing your Figma file, ensuring a clear hierarchy and consistent naming conventions for your components. Next, consider breaking down complex designs into smaller, more manageable parts, as Elementor excels at building incrementally. Importing directly isn't possible, so you'll rely on a combination of techniques – often involving creating assets (images, icons) and manually recreating the layout using Elementor’s intuitive interface, leveraging Pro features like Global Blocks and custom CSS to maintain fidelity. Keep in mind to pay close attention to responsive adaptation, testing thoroughly on various devices to guarantee a polished user experience. Finally, diligently optimize image sizes and Elementor's performance settings for the speedy and effective website.
